美国CDN的GraphQL加速方案,针对大数据和实时应用场景,进行数据获取速度的优化,该方案通过将请求转换为GraphQL查询,仅返回所需数据,显著减少不必要的数据传输,并利用CDN的高效分发能力,提升全球用户的访问速度,该方案还具备高度灵活性,可根据需求定制查询结果和字段,进一步挖掘数据价值,这不仅极大提升前端性能,还有助于企业提高运营效率,实现更快的响应时间和更高的用户满意度。
随着互联网技术的飞速发展,数据在网络上的传输速度变得越来越重要,尤其是在应用开发中,前端性能直接影响到用户体验,传统的API接口逐渐暴露出其局限性,尤其是在处理复杂数据请求和频繁更新方面,在这样的背景下,GraphQL应运而生,并成为了当今数据处理领域的一大热点,GraphQL以其灵活性和效率,逐渐替代了传统RESTful API,成为了开发人员的首选,而美国CDN,作为全球互联网的基础设施之一,其在GraphQL加速方案中的应用更是为数据传输和访问速度带来了质的飞跃。
什么是GraphQL?
GraphQL是一种用于API的查询语言,它提供了一种更加高效、灵活和实用的方式来请求和操作数据,与RESTful API相比,GraphQL允许客户端明确其所需的数据结构,从而减少了数据的过度获取或不足获取,这种方式使得前端应用能够更加精确地控制数据流,优化性能并提升用户体验。
在美国,CDN服务商如Cloudflare、Akamai等提供了先进的GraphQL加速服务,这些服务商利用分布式架构和高性能网络优化技术,显著提升了数据传输速度和降低了延迟,它们还提供了丰富的插件和工具,使开发者能够轻松地将其集成到现有的应用系统中。
GraphQL加速方案的三大优势
性能提升:通过将GraphQL查询优化并分发到全球各地的边缘节点执行,CDN能够显著提高数据获取速度,尤其适用于需要实时交互的应用。
灵活性增强:利用CDN的GraphQL加速服务,开发人员能够更精确地指定所需的数据,避免了传统API中的过度获取或不足获取问题。
降低维护成本:统一的管理界面和操作方式减少了前后端之间的摩擦与沟通成本,有助于开发团队专注于核心业务价值的创造与提升。
美国CDN的GraphQL加速方案不仅优化了数据传输过程并提高了前端性能,还为企业提供了更加高效、稳定和可靠的互联网服务体验,为应用创新和发展注入了新动力。
随着技术的持续发展,未来可能会出现更多基于GraphQL的创新解决方案,更智能的缓存策略、更强的实时数据处理能力以及与新兴技术如物联网、人工智能等的深度集成,都可能为整个行业带来更多的变革与机遇,对于那些积极拥抱新技术、致力于提升用户体验的企业来说,美国CDN的GraphQL加速方案无疑是一个值得关注和投入的方向。